    Default i'm seeing flashing lights!!

    Hi folks,

    Looking for a bit of advice, i recently bought an 07 plate vectra last week and when driving into work this morning when i was indicating the dash board was lighting up like a cheap christmas tree with various warning light coming on.

    i also noticed it happens when you switch on the side light, fogs, hazards or when the door is open?

    it is still under manufacturers warranty, however the stealers cant look at it until Friday?!?

    i'm setting off on a 500 mile round trip tomorrow and was wondering if it will be ok to carry on as planned with the vectra? it looks to me like a wiring/loose connection problem and its not affecting the performance, just doing my nut in!!

    Any advice would be appreciated!

    Sounds like it could be the CIM, you may find that shortly ALL your instruments die. I don't think it would be sensible to drive around like that...

    Simple then, go to another dealer! If it's under manufacturers warranty then ANY dealer can do the work. They get paid from head office for it, so it's worth "rewarding" the good dealers by going there.

    If the guy is refusing work, he's just an idiot, plain and simple.
